/ohos5.0/foundation/communication/dsoftbus/core/connection/wifi_direct_cpp/data/ |
H A D | interface_info.cpp | 60 void InterfaceInfo::MarshallingString( in MarshallingString() 182 std::string InterfaceInfo::GetName() const in GetName() 275 std::string InterfaceInfo::GetPsk() const in GetPsk() 285 int InterfaceInfo::GetCenter20M() const in GetCenter20M() 295 int InterfaceInfo::GetBandWidth() const in GetBandWidth() 305 bool InterfaceInfo::IsEnable() const in IsEnable() 345 int InterfaceInfo::GetReuseCount() const in GetReuseCount() 366 bool InterfaceInfo::IsAvailable() const in IsAvailable() 371 void InterfaceInfo::RefreshIsAvailable() in RefreshIsAvailable() 397 void InterfaceInfo::IncreaseRefCount() in IncreaseRefCount() [all …]
|
H A D | interface_manager.h | 33 using Updater = std::function<int(InterfaceInfo &)>; 34 using Reader = std::function<int(const InterfaceInfo &)>; 36 int UpdateInterface(InterfaceInfo::InterfaceType type, const Updater &updater); 37 int ReadInterface(InterfaceInfo::InterfaceType type, const Reader &reader); 39 bool IsInterfaceAvailable(InterfaceInfo::InterfaceType type, bool forShare) const; 41 void LockInterface(InterfaceInfo::InterfaceType type, const std::string &owner); 42 void UnlockInterface(InterfaceInfo::InterfaceType type); 45 void InitInterface(InterfaceInfo::InterfaceType type); 64 InterfaceInfo interfaces_[InterfaceInfo::MAX]; 65 ExclusiveHelper exclusives_[InterfaceInfo::MAX];
|
H A D | interface_manager.cpp | 26 int InterfaceManager::UpdateInterface(InterfaceInfo::InterfaceType type, const Updater &updater) in UpdateInterface() 32 int InterfaceManager::ReadInterface(InterfaceInfo::InterfaceType type, const Reader &reader) in ReadInterface() 38 bool InterfaceManager::IsInterfaceAvailable(InterfaceInfo::InterfaceType type, bool forShare) const in IsInterfaceAvailable() 56 void InterfaceManager::LockInterface(InterfaceInfo::InterfaceType type, const std::string &owner) in LockInterface() 67 void InterfaceManager::UnlockInterface(InterfaceInfo::InterfaceType type) in UnlockInterface() 76 void InterfaceManager::InitInterface(InterfaceInfo::InterfaceType type) in InitInterface() 80 if (type == InterfaceInfo::InterfaceType::P2P) { in InitInterface() 84 if (type == InterfaceInfo::InterfaceType::HML) { in InitInterface() 97 GetInstance().InitInterface(InterfaceInfo::InterfaceType::P2P); in Init() 98 GetInstance().InitInterface(InterfaceInfo::InterfaceType::HML); in Init()
|
H A D | wifi_config_info.cpp | 96 InterfaceInfo info; in UnmarshallingInterfaceArray() 104 void WifiConfigInfo::SetInterfaceInfoArray(const std::vector<InterfaceInfo> &value) in SetInterfaceInfoArray() 109 std::vector<InterfaceInfo> WifiConfigInfo::GetInterfaceInfoArray() const in GetInterfaceInfoArray() 111 return Get(WifiConfigInfoKey::INTERFACE_INFO_ARRAY, std::vector<InterfaceInfo>()); in GetInterfaceInfoArray() 114 InterfaceInfo WifiConfigInfo::GetInterfaceInfo(const std::string &name) const in GetInterfaceInfo()
|
H A D | wifi_config_info.h | 56 void SetInterfaceInfoArray(const std::vector<InterfaceInfo> &value); 57 std::vector<InterfaceInfo> GetInterfaceInfoArray() const; 58 InterfaceInfo GetInterfaceInfo(const std::string &name) const;
|
H A D | negotiate_message.h | 181 void SetInterfaceInfoArray(const std::vector<InterfaceInfo> &value); 182 std::vector<InterfaceInfo> GetInterfaceInfoArray() const;
|
H A D | negotiate_message.cpp | 314 InterfaceInfo info; in UnmarshallingInterfaceArray() 463 void NegotiateMessage::SetInterfaceInfoArray(const std::vector<InterfaceInfo> &value) in SetInterfaceInfoArray() 468 std::vector<InterfaceInfo> NegotiateMessage::GetInterfaceInfoArray() const in GetInterfaceInfoArray() 470 return Get(NegotiateMessageKey::INTERFACE_INFO_ARRAY, std::vector<InterfaceInfo>()); in GetInterfaceInfoArray()
|
H A D | interface_info.h | 59 class InterfaceInfo : public Serializable, public InfoContainer<InterfaceInfoKey> {
|
/ohos5.0/foundation/communication/dsoftbus/tests/core/connection/wifi_direct_cpp/data/ |
H A D | interface_manager_test.cpp | 37 static int updateInterfaceInfoTrue(InterfaceInfo &info) in updateInterfaceInfoTrue() 43 static int updateInterfaceInfoFalse(InterfaceInfo &info) in updateInterfaceInfoFalse() 49 static int readInterfaceInfo(InterfaceInfo &info) in readInterfaceInfo() 69 interfaceManager.InitInterface(InterfaceInfo::InterfaceType::HML); 70 interfaceManager.InitInterface(InterfaceInfo::InterfaceType::P2P); 71 interfaceManager.UpdateInterface(InterfaceInfo::InterfaceType::HML, updateInterfaceInfoTrue); 72 …int hmlResult = interfaceManager.UpdateInterface(InterfaceInfo::InterfaceType::HML, readInterfaceI… 76 interfaceManager.UpdateInterface(InterfaceInfo::InterfaceType::P2P, updateInterfaceInfoFalse); 77 …int p2pResult = interfaceManager.UpdateInterface(InterfaceInfo::InterfaceType::P2P, readInterfaceI…
|
H A D | interface_info_test.cpp | 40 InterfaceInfo info1; 62 InterfaceInfo info2; 88 InterfaceInfo info; 131 InterfaceInfo info; 183 InterfaceInfo interfaceInfo; 197 InterfaceInfo interfaceInfo; 212 InterfaceInfo interfaceInfo; 227 InterfaceInfo interfaceInfo;
|
H A D | wifi_config_info_test.cpp | 43 InterfaceInfo info; 59 std::vector<InterfaceInfo> infos = { info }; 84 std::vector<InterfaceInfo> infos; 85 InterfaceInfo info;
|
H A D | negotiate_message_test.cpp | 145 InterfaceInfo info1; 146 InterfaceInfo info2; 147 std::vector<InterfaceInfo> infoArray { InterfaceInfo(), InterfaceInfo() }; 326 InterfaceInfo interfaceInfo; 328 std::vector<InterfaceInfo> interfaceInfoArray;
|
/ohos5.0/foundation/communication/dsoftbus/tests/core/connection/wifi_direct_cpp/entity/ |
H A D | p2p_entity_test.cpp | 108 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20102() 200 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20202() 225 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20302() 238 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20402() 250 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20502() 273 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20602() 285 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20702() 305 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20802() 358 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20902() 373 InterfaceInfo::InterfaceType::P2P, [](InterfaceInfo &info) { in __anonbb7b86e20a02() [all …]
|
/ohos5.0/foundation/graphic/graphic_3d/lume/metaobject/include/meta/base/ |
H A D | interface_macros.h | 91 constexpr const InterfaceInfo ToInterfaceInfoImpl(const InterfaceInfo& info, BASE_NS::string_view) in META_BEGIN_NAMESPACE() 95 constexpr const InterfaceInfo ToInterfaceInfoImpl(TypeId uid, BASE_NS::string_view name) in META_BEGIN_NAMESPACE() 97 return InterfaceInfo { uid, name }; in META_BEGIN_NAMESPACE() 99 constexpr const InterfaceInfo ToInterfaceInfoImpl(const char (&str)[37], BASE_NS::string_view name) in META_BEGIN_NAMESPACE() 101 return InterfaceInfo { TypeId { str }, name }; in META_BEGIN_NAMESPACE() 111 …constexpr static const META_NS::InterfaceInfo INTERFACE_INFO { META_NS::Internal::ToInterfaceInfoI…
|
H A D | types.h | 38 struct InterfaceInfo { struct 75 inline bool operator==(const InterfaceInfo& lhs, const InterfaceInfo& rhs) noexcept argument 80 inline bool operator!=(const InterfaceInfo& lhs, const InterfaceInfo& rhs) noexcept 85 inline bool operator<(const InterfaceInfo& lhs, const InterfaceInfo& rhs) noexcept 221 …[[maybe_unused]] inline constexpr ::META_NS::InterfaceInfo name { META_NS::TypeId(id), #name, read…
|
/ohos5.0/foundation/communication/dsoftbus/core/connection/wifi_direct_cpp/processor/ |
H A D | p2p_v1_processor.cpp | 308 …InterfaceManager::GetInstance().ReadInterface(InterfaceInfo::P2P, [&reuseCnt](const InterfaceInfo … in ProcessDisconnectCommand() 657 InterfaceInfo::InterfaceType::P2P, [&role](InterfaceInfo &interface) { in CreateLink() 680 …InterfaceManager::GetInstance().ReadInterface(InterfaceInfo::P2P, [&p2pEnable](const InterfaceInfo… in CreateLinkAsNone() 726 InterfaceInfo::P2P, [&localIp, &localMac](const InterfaceInfo &interface) { in CreateLinkAsGo() 773 InterfaceInfo::P2P, [&myRole, &p2pEnable](const InterfaceInfo &interface) { in ProcessConnectRequest() 836 InterfaceInfo::P2P, [&localMac, &localIp](const InterfaceInfo &interface) { in ProcessConnectRequestAsGo() 1588 InterfaceInfo::P2P, [&localMac, &localIp](InterfaceInfo &interface) { in CreateGroup() 1619 InterfaceInfo::P2P, [groupConfig, &myRole, &localMac, &localIp](InterfaceInfo &interface) { in UpdateWhenConnectSuccess() 1750 …return InterfaceManager::GetInstance().UpdateInterface(InterfaceInfo::P2P, [](InterfaceInfo &inter… in ReuseP2p() 1868 InterfaceInfo::P2P, [&reuseCount](const InterfaceInfo &interface) { in RemoveLink() [all …]
|
/ohos5.0/drivers/peripheral/usb/ddk_service/include/ |
H A D | usb_ddk_hash.h | 19 struct InterfaceInfo { struct 25 int32_t UsbDdkHash(const InterfaceInfo &info, uint64_t &hashVal); argument 28 bool UsbDdkGetRecordByVal(const InterfaceInfo &info, uint64_t &hashVal);
|
/ohos5.0/foundation/graphic/graphic_3d/lume/metaobject/include/meta/interface/ |
H A D | static_object_metadata.h | 37 InterfaceInfo interfaceInfo; 57 InterfaceInfo interfaceInfo; 76 InterfaceInfo interfaceInfo;
|
/ohos5.0/drivers/peripheral/usb/ddk_service/src/ |
H A D | usb_ddk_hash.cpp | 24 static std::unordered_map<uint64_t, InterfaceInfo> g_hashMap; 29 int32_t UsbDdkHash(const InterfaceInfo &info, uint64_t &hashVal) in UsbDdkHash() 59 bool UsbDdkGetRecordByVal(const InterfaceInfo &info, uint64_t &hashVal) in UsbDdkGetRecordByVal()
|
/ohos5.0/foundation/communication/dsoftbus/core/connection/wifi_direct_cpp/entity/ |
H A D | p2p_entity.cpp | 31 using InterfaceType = InterfaceInfo::InterfaceType; 82 InterfaceManager::GetInstance().InitInterface(InterfaceInfo::InterfaceType::P2P); in Init() 268 …Manager::GetInstance().ReadInterface(InterfaceType::P2P, [&reuseCount](const InterfaceInfo &info) { in Disconnect() 408 InterfaceInfo::P2P, [&listenPort, &listenModule, localMac](InterfaceInfo &interface) { in ResetInterfaceInfo() 452 … InterfaceInfo::P2P, [localMac, dynamicMac, ip, groupInfo, groupConfig](InterfaceInfo &interface) { in UpdateInterfaceInfo() 496 …InterfaceManager::GetInstance().ReadInterface(InterfaceInfo::P2P, [&ip](const InterfaceInfo &inter… in UpdateInnerLink() 557 …InterfaceManager::GetInstance().UpdateInterface(InterfaceInfo::P2P, [enable, localMac](InterfaceIn… in UpdateInterfaceManagerWhenStateChanged()
|
H A D | p2p_available_state.cpp | 136 …InterfaceManager::GetInstance().ReadInterface(InterfaceInfo::P2P, [&reuseCount](const InterfaceInf… in OnP2pConnectionChangeEvent()
|
/ohos5.0/foundation/graphic/graphic_3d/lume/metaobject/include/meta/ext/ |
H A D | implementation_macros.h | 121 META_EXPAND(META_GET_PROPERTY(META_DEFINE_PROPERTY,, META_NS::InterfaceInfo {}, __VA_ARGS__)) 123 …META_EXPAND(META_GET_PROPERTY(META_DEFINE_READONLY_PROPERTY,, META_NS::InterfaceInfo {}, __VA_ARGS… 125 …META_EXPAND(META_GET_PROPERTY(META_DEFINE_ARRAY_PROPERTY, Array, META_NS::InterfaceInfo {}, __VA_A… 127 …ETA_GET_PROPERTY(META_DEFINE_READONLY_ARRAY_PROPERTY, Array, META_NS::InterfaceInfo {}, __VA_ARGS_… 226 #define META_IMPLEMENT_EVENT(...) META_EXPAND(META_GET_EVENT(META_NS::InterfaceInfo {}, __VA_ARGS__… 275 META_DEFINE_FUNCTION_VAR(META_NS::InterfaceInfo {}, class, func, __VA_ARGS__)
|
H A D | metadata_helpers.h | 120 …META_NS::nullptr_t RegisterStaticPropertyM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::str… 130 …META_NS::nullptr_t RegisterStaticEventM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::string… 138 …META_NS::nullptr_t RegisterStaticFunctionM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::str…
|
H A D | object.h | 218 …nullptr_t RegisterStaticPropertyM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::string_view … in RegisterStaticPropertyMetadata() 229 …nullptr_t RegisterStaticEventM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::string_view nam… in RegisterStaticEventMetadata() 238 …nullptr_t RegisterStaticFunctionMetadata(const META_NS::InterfaceInfo& intf, BASE_NS::string_view … in RegisterStaticFunctionMetadata()
|
/ohos5.0/foundation/communication/dsoftbus/tests/core/connection/fuzztest/softbusnegotiatemessage_fuzzer/ |
H A D | softbusnegotiatemessage_fuzzer.cpp | 65 SoftBus::InterfaceInfo interfaceInfo; in SoftBusNegotiateMessageUnmarshallingFuzzTest() 67 std::vector<SoftBus::InterfaceInfo> interfaceArray; in SoftBusNegotiateMessageUnmarshallingFuzzTest()
|